Virgin Watermelon Mojito (Mocktail for 25 Guests)
Serving size per guest: ~6 oz
Total yield: ~150 oz (just under 1.2 gallons)
Batched Ingredients:
Seedless Watermelon (cubed) – ~10–12 cups (yields ~6 cups purée)
Fresh Lime Juice – 1½ to 2 cups (from ~12 limes)
Mint Leaves – 1 to 1½ cups, muddled + extra for garnish
Simple Syrup or Honey Syrup – 1½ to 2 cups (adjust to taste)
Sparkling Water or Club Soda – 4 cups (added just before serving for fizz)
Ice – For serving
Garnish Ideas: Watermelon wedges, lime wheels, and fresh mint sprigs
